Two people hurt in house fire on Chicago Street in South Bend

(Jon Zimney/95.3 MNC)

Two people were hurt in a house fire in South Bend.

Fire crews were called around 3 o’clock, Friday morning, to the single-story home in the 200 block of South Chicago Street.

While they were able to bring the fire under control, quickly, one man was taken to Memorial Hospital for treatment and another was treated on scene.

There were no reports of any injuries to firefighters.

The origin and cause are currently under investigation.
